Côte d'Ivoire cocoa farmers receive COVID-19 critical health and safety updates
(Abidjan, Côte d’Ivoire) March 30, 2020 – Starting April 1, cocoa farmers in Côte d’Ivoire will receive information from Cargill’s digital farming tool helping amplify government measures around safety and sanitation in support of proactively curbing the spread of the coronavirus (COVID-19). Farmers and their communities are at the heart of the industry, and this technology is a means to helping keep them safe in such an unprecedented crisis.
